Understanding Endpoint Protection

Endpoint protection involves securing the various devices that connect to a corporate network, including laptops, smartphones, tablets, and other internet-connected devices. As remote work becomes mainstream, the diverse range of endpoints increases the attack surface, making it easier for cybercriminals to exploit vulnerabilities.

Key Components of Endpoint Protection

To effectively protect endpoints, organizations should focus on several critical components:

  • Antivirus and Anti-Malware Software: Basic yet essential, these tools detect and eliminate malicious software that can compromise devices.
  • Firewalls: Firewalls act as a barrier between trusted internal networks and untrusted external sources, preventing unauthorized access.
  • Data Encryption: Encrypting data on devices ensures that even if it is stolen, it remains unreadable without the proper decryption keys.
  • Endpoint Detection and Response (EDR): EDR solutions monitor endpoint activities to detect suspicious behavior and respond to threats in real time.
  • Patch Management: Regularly updating software and operating systems is crucial in closing security gaps that attackers might exploit.
  • User Training and Awareness: Employees should be educated about best security practices, including recognizing phishing attempts and understanding the importance of strong passwords.

Future Trends in Endpoint Protection

As we look towards 2025, several trends are anticipated to shape the endpoint protection landscape:

1. Increased Use of Artificial Intelligence (AI)

AI and machine learning will play a significant role in identifying threats more quickly and accurately. These technologies can analyze vast amounts of data to detect anomalies and predict potential security breaches.

2. Zero Trust Security Models

The Zero Trust approach requires verification for every device, user, and network within an organization. By not trusting any entity by default, organizations can minimize their risk exposure significantly.

3. Cloud-Based Security Solutions

As remote work relies heavily on cloud applications, endpoint protection solutions are also moving to the cloud, allowing for easier management and scalability.

4. Integration of Internet of Things (IoT) Security

With the growing adoption of IoT devices, organizations must ensure these endpoints are secured. This involves implementing specialized protocols and solutions designed to protect IoT networks.

Best Practices for Implementing Endpoint Protection

To ensure the effectiveness of endpoint protection strategies, consider the following best practices:

1. Conduct a Risk Assessment

Identifying the specific risks faced by your organization is the first step in developing a comprehensive endpoint protection strategy. Assess the types of data being handled and the potential vulnerabilities in your remote team’s workflow.

2. Invest in Comprehensive Solutions

Choose endpoint protection solutions that offer a combination of the features outlined above. Look for products that can integrate seamlessly, providing a holistic security environment.

3. Regularly Test Security Measures

Regular testing of security measures through simulated attacks (penetration testing) can help identify weaknesses in your endpoint protection strategy and allow for adjustments before a real attack occurs.

4. Foster a Security-Minded Culture

Encourage employees to take an active role in maintaining security. This can be achieved through regular training sessions, updates on the latest security threats, and providing channels for reporting suspicious activities.

The Importance of Compliance and Regulations

Remote teams must also be mindful of compliance requirements related to data protection, such as GDPR, HIPAA, or PCI-DSS. These regulations can dictate specific measures that need to be taken regarding endpoint security, data handling, and reporting breaches. Failure to comply can lead to significant penalties and damage to an organization’s reputation.

FAQ

What is endpoint protection and why is it important for remote teams?

Endpoint protection refers to security measures taken to protect endpoints, such as laptops and mobile devices, from cyber threats. For remote teams, it’s crucial because these devices often access sensitive company data over potentially insecure networks.

How can I choose the best endpoint protection solution for my remote workforce?

When selecting an endpoint protection solution, consider factors like compatibility with various operating systems, ease of deployment, comprehensive threat detection capabilities, and regular updates to address emerging threats.

What features should I look for in endpoint protection for remote teams?

Key features to look for include real-time threat detection, firewall protection, data encryption, remote wipe capabilities, and centralized management dashboards to monitor endpoint security across the organization.

How do I ensure my remote employees are trained in endpoint security?

Provide regular training sessions and resources on best practices for endpoint security, including recognizing phishing attempts, secure password management, and the importance of software updates.

Can endpoint protection solutions be integrated with existing security tools?

Yes, many endpoint protection solutions are designed to integrate seamlessly with existing security tools, enhancing overall security posture without disrupting current workflows.

What are the costs associated with implementing endpoint protection for remote teams?

Costs vary based on the solution chosen and the number of devices being protected. It’s essential to consider not just the licensing fees but also potential cost savings from preventing data breaches and downtime.
